Across the available record, Due Amici has seven inspections on file, the first dated 2022. The most recent visit was on Nov 7, 2025. Medium risk typically reflects a handful of issues that inspectors wrote up but didn't deem critical.

Recent inspections have turned up roughly the same number of issues each time, hovering near five violations per visit.

The pattern that stands out is “floor tiles missing and/or in disrepair”, which has been cited six times.

Compared to other Tampa restaurants (averaging 79), there's room to close the gap. On the whole, the file is mixed but not concerning.

Inspection History
Nov 7, 2025
Routine - Food
2 critical violations. 2 major violations. 2 minor violations.
View 6 violations
High Priority - Toxic substance/chemical improperly stored. Glass cleaner on prep table at front counter. Employee removed. **Corrected On-Site**
41-10-4
High Priority - Raw animal food stored over/not properly separated from ready-to-eat food. Raw shell eggs on cooked chicken in walk in cooler. Operator removed. **Corrected On-Site**
08A-05-6
Intermediate - Food-contact surface soiled with food debris, mold-like substance or slime. Cutting boards at reach in coolers. **Repeat Violation**
22-02-4
Intermediate - Handwash sink used for purposes other than handwashing. Sanitizer bucket in hand wash sink. at front cooksline. Employee removed. **Corrected On-Site**
31A-11-4
Basic - Food stored on floor. Bulk water on floor in hallway.
08B-38-4
Basic - Floor tiles missing and/or in disrepair. Tiles in kitchen. **Repeat Violation**
